This is a working research document from the media filing, published as written — including the parts later corrected. It is the underlying record for Whitepaper No. 9, not a summary of it.

Date: 2026-08-04 Method: Per M6 — a second scorer (separate agent, procedurally blinded: scale definitions + as-implemented architecture list + the ws02–ws10 evidence base only; the scorecard, red-team log, sequencing file, and all site pages forbidden) scored all 55 cells independently. Reconciled cell-by-cell below. Blinding is procedural and disclosed.

Headline: the durability axis was still leaking design labels after the red team explicitly forbade exactly that

GBMT-9's first red team renamed axis B to "demonstrated durability against a hostile political majority, not a design label" — and corrected two cells accordingly. The blind re-score shows the correction didn't go far enough: five more B cells still scored above the track-record floor on design reasoning (a 2024-enacted credit at 3; never-implemented vouchers at 3; a 2023 philanthropy fund at 4). Under the axis's own anchors — 1 = "no demonstrated track record," 3 = "has meaningfully outlasted normal political cycles" — a brand-new instrument cannot score 3. All five corrected.

Material reconciliations (all 55 cells were compared; identical cells omitted)

Cell Orig Blind Resolved Disposition
1B 3 1 1 NY/IL/NM credits enacted 2024-26; no track record exists. Blind's basis cited the CA deal's collapse, which the 2026-08-04 moving-targets pass corrected (survived at ~8× reduced scale) — noted, but immaterial to a no-record instrument's floor
1C 3 4 4 Illinois's actual disbursement data (120+ outlets, ~30% to nonprofits, mostly outside Chicago) is practice evidence the original under-credited
1D 2 3 3 Below-neutral-without-evidence violation
2A 2 1 1 The ~90%-to-three-incumbents figure plus Canada's local-outlet devastation is the A-axis anchor-1 case exactly
2B 2 1 1 Meta's walk-away is a completed failed real-world test
2D 2 1 1 An antitrust exemption with verified concentration of proceeds
2E 2 3 3 No trust evidence either way → neutral
3B 3 2 2 Partial real record: Maryland's tax base survived litigation; the earmark has no record at all
4C / 4bC 4 5 5 Distribution to ~1,500 stations including the highest-dependency tribal stations is anchor-5 "demonstrated in practice"
4D / 4bD 2 3 3 Below-neutral violations; no concentration evidence
4bE 2 3 3 De-partisanizing mechanism is plausible, unverified → 3 (4E stays 2 — both scorers independently cited the partisan-fight evidence)
5A 2 3 3 H11.1 is an untested seed hypothesis — below-neutral violation
5B 3 1 1 Never implemented anywhere; no record
5C 4 3 3 "Viewpoint-neutral by construction" is a design label; C wants demonstrated practice
5E 4 3 3 Same design-label leak
6B 2 1 2 Judgment split kept: NJCIC has 8 years of survival and a demonstrated 60% cut in routine budget politics — the middle of a thin record. Logged
6D 2 3 3 Below-neutral violation
7A 1 3 3 The original conflated scale-insufficiency (the real, evidenced ~55× gap) with no capacity added; philanthropy demonstrably adds capacity (INN's 443-outlet sector), just far below need. The 55× constraint stays in the basis text
7B 4 1 2 Both corrected: original's 4 was design reasoning ("voluntary"); blind's 1 ignores philanthropy's long class-level independence record. The instrument (2023 fund + public match) has no record, and its match component inherits the CPB failure precedent → 2
7C 3 4 3 No Press Forward distributional breakdown exists; sector-composition inference isn't demonstrated allocation. Kept 3; logged
7D 2 3 3 Below-neutral violation
8A 2 3 3 "No desert-targeting mechanism" is reasoning, not evidence
8E 4 3 3 "Plausibly narrows the gap" is the definition of plausibility — the E axis's own hard rule
9C 1 2 2 The countervailing verified growth (+144% digital-native jobs, INN sector) belongs in the cell
10C 3 2 2 Comparator inherits the verified concentration trajectory
10D 1 2 2 One notch above do-nothing on a flagged-unverified offset; kept below neutral on the verified trajectory
